Since launching in 2014 with the creation of the first shelf-stable cold brew, Minor Figures has focused on creating innovative, plant-based products for a more delicious future. Our signature Barista Oat range can be found on the bar at over 10,000 independent coffee shops around the world and our full lineup of products can be found in thousands of stores across 4 continents. Minor Figures has been B Corp Certified since 2022. We have big plans for the future of MF. About the Role
Your role will be based in our Walthamstow facility, working across all areas of production. You will become an expert in all aspects of production and act as the lead operative on shift. You will be at the heart of ensuring we produce food-safe products to plan and can track all stock from raw materials to finished goods. The role will be a mix of hands-on production, running machinery, and computer-based work logging all productions, deliveries, and dispatches. Please note that the nature of this role involves working in a warehouse environment without temperature control. You will be required to stand and work on your feet for extended periods, and must be comfortable performing physically demanding tasks. Additionally, you must have an open and flexible mindset regarding your schedule and shifts, as production demands may require working outside of standard hours or on short notice.
What You’ll Be Responsible For
- Running productions on a daily basis of multiple products
- Ensuring all equipment and space is kept clean and operational to a professional standard
- Ensure all product meets our rigid food safety and quality standards
- Keep records of productions, deliveries and dispatches
- Manage routine maintenance of the equipment
